Battery Life
There’s a great deal of tech packed into the thermal scope, and it’s must have some kind of battery that can power it. All batteries are not created equal, and so you want to be sure that your thermal scope will be powered up for the time you’ll need it. This means you’ll want to consider how long you plan to use the scope during a single period, how long does it take to charge, and what do extra batteries run.

Size And Weight
Thermal imaging scopes are huge and heavy. The typical weight of a thermal scope for a rifle scope is about 2 pounds. The light thermals weigh around 1-1.5 pounds, which is equivalent to conventional daylight rifle scopes. While thermals may be around the same size as conventional rifle scopes, and even smaller however, the internal components that are required to offer thermal imaging makes them wider. Their overall weight and size will influence your hunting or tactical weapon and scope system.
A lightweight and compact option could be to think about an attachment system that clips onto your scope. In addition to reducing size and weight, they’re specifically designed to be placed on top of your daytime scope and are easy to remove and attach.
Detection/Recognition Ranges
Thermals can offer more than 1000 yards of detection range for targets regardless of day as well as night conditions. However the distance that you can identify and recognize the target will be much shorter.
These ranges can differ among manufacturers, models, and quality. The thermal detector sensitivity will be the primary factor you need to study. A higher magnification will help quickly recognize and identify a faraway target, but it may also lead to low pixel density, which can result in a blurred image. Night Vision
Night vision operates by using light or reflections of light and transforming them to create a crystal clear image.
Therefore, it needs some sort of ambient light to function.
If you shoot at night, the moonlight and stars usually provide enough light. The latest models feature infrared illuminators which function like flashlights to illuminate the scope however they aren’t visible to the naked eye.
If you’re browsing markets for night vision optics there are three ratings for them — Gen I, II, or III. In simple terms, the more the grade, the better the quality.
You’ll also see a newer classification of night vision scopes that is called Digital Night Vision.
The standard night vision display is traditional black and green colors, as the new digital night vision is usually shown in black and white on the LCD screen.

Thermal Imaging
Thermal scopes detect radiation or heat given off by any living object. Thermal imaging employs a specific type of lens that concentrates on infrared light and creates an image known as a thermogram. How long does the Thermal Scope last?
In the on average thermal scopes run for about eight hours on one charge. Various models will vary between 2 and 10 hours. In recent times, ATN has managed to manufacture ultra-low consumption thermal scopes that provide up to 10+ hours of continuous use.

How far can Thermal Rifle Scopes View?
How far thermal rifle scopes can see is contingent on factors like display resolution and magnification settings. In general, even basic thermals are able to detect the heat signatures as far as 1,000or more yards. The most advanced thermals are able to detect heat signatures that extend beyond 4000 yards, however the identification of targets is a different matter.
